Paging Code
The star code used for paging the other clients in the group.
Defaults to *96.
Call Park Code
The star code used for parking the current call.
Defaults to *38.
Call Pickup Code
The star code used for picking up a ringing call.
Defaults to *36.
Call Unpark Code
The star code used for picking up a call from the call park.
Defaults to *39.
Group Call Pickup
The star code used for picking up a group call.
Code
Defaults to *37.
Referral Services
These codes tell the IP phone what to do when the user places the current call on hold
Codes
and is listening to the second dial tone.
One or more *code can be configured into this parameter, such as *98, or *97|*98|*123,
and so on. Max total length is 79 chars. This parameter applies when the user places
the current call on hold (by Hook Flash) and is listening to second dial tone. Each *code
(and the following valid target number according to current dial plan) entered on the
second dial-tone triggers the phone to perform a blind transfer to a target number that
is prepended by the service *code.
For example, after the user dials *98, the IP phone plays a special dial tone called the
Prompt Tone while waiting for the user the enter a target number (which is checked
according to dial plan as in normal dialing). When a complete number is entered, the
phone sends a blind REFER to the holding party with the Refer-To target equals to
*98<target_number>. This feature allows the phone to hand off a call to an application
server to perform further processing, such as call park.
The *codes should not conflict with any of the other vertical service codes internally
processed by the IP phone. You can empty the corresponding *code that you do not
want to the phone to process.
